Richland County Middle School is a mid-sized middle school in Olney, Illinois, enrolling 439 students.
At 14.2:1, its student-teacher ratio sits close to the Illinois median, within a few percentage points of the 14:1 state norm, neither notably crowded nor notably small.
With 439 students, its enrollment sits close to the Illinois median campus size.
Its Resource Investment Index lands in the lower third of 3,845 scored Illinois schools.
Its student body is predominantly White (91% of enrollment) (diversity index 16/100).
Counselor access is stretched at roughly 439 students per counselor, well above the ASCA-recommended 250:1 ceiling.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 26.7%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
The surrounding Richland County Cusd 1 spends $12,408 per pupil, 27% below the Illinois average, a leaner-resourced district than most.
Richland County Cusd 1 also operates Richland County Elementary School (888 students) and Richland County High School (669 students) alongside Richland County Middle School.
